Value Outlet
A retail store that offers products at lower prices by reducing overhead costs and offering goods that provide value for money.
Focused Merchandise Stores
Retail outlets that specialize in a specific type of product or market niche, aimed at catering to specific customer needs.
Specialty Discount Retailer
Retailers that focus on selling a specific category of products at reduced prices, often offering large selections in their niche.
Category Killer
A large retail store specializing in a specific product category, so dominant that it drives out or "kills" smaller competitors.
